- 博客(25)
- 收藏
- 关注
原创 idea添加注释模板
自动添加描述class// 创建时间有的也没有 仅仅就是class的描述信息,看个人公司情况吧,描述信息最好创建时间有一个空行,我忘记了/*** 描述信息** @create: ${YEAR}-${MONTH}-${DAY} ${HOUR}:${MINUTE}*/method// 一会要写入模板的内容** * 描述信息 * $param$ * @return $return$ */// groovyScript在网上找的,一般会java scala可以简单的读一下,就
2022-03-21 19:23:56 1014
原创 oracle表修改操作
目录oracle字段添加修改删除约束注释相关操作文档select * from dm_test3;---修改表注释comment on table dm_test3 is '学生个人信息';---修改字段默认值alter table dm_test3 modify mc default '2';alter table dm_test3 modify (mc default '3',dm default '1');---修改字段类型/长度/默认值alter table dm_test3
2020-11-13 16:45:56 254
原创 mariadb或者mysql无密码登入
10.4版本的mariadb增加新特性,plugin为unix_socket的时候不需要用户名密码就可以登入。我安装的时候plugin为mysql_native_password也不能登入,看好多博客写的将plugin修改为mysql_native_password或者为null,前篇一律感觉都是复制粘贴转发,然后在官网查询得到修改方法如下:ALTER USER root@localhos...
2020-04-23 17:41:13 579
原创 springcloud简介
1. springcloud是什么springcloud是一个服务治理平台,提供了一些服务框架,(例如配置管理、服务发现、断路器、智能路由、微代理、控制总线、一次性令牌、全局锁、领导选举、分布式会话、集群状态)开发人员可以快速的建立实现这些模式的服务和应用程序。基本就是创建完springboot项目后引入相关配置即可使用,引入其他服务主要配置就是pom.xml,pplication.yml...
2019-12-12 10:52:06 125
原创 hive简介
1:hive简介Hive是基于Hadoop的一个数据仓库工具,可以将结构化的数据文件映射为一张数据库表,并提供类SQL查询功能。2:hive组件用户接口:包括 CLI、JDBC/ODBC、WebGUI。(访问hive)元数据存储:通常是存储在关系数据库如 mysql , derby中。(存储hive表单的元数据)解释器、编译器、优化器、执行器。(完成查询语句分析、编译、优化以及生成...
2019-01-11 10:48:05 1576
转载 hbase简介2
转自:https://www.cnblogs.com/ljy2013/p/5149903.html1、概述:最近,有一些工程师问我有关HBase的基本架构的问题,其实这个问题仅仅说架构是非常简单,但是需要理解。在这里,我觉得可以用HDFS的架构作为借鉴。(其实像Hadoop生态系统中的大部分组建的架构原理是类似,不信你往下看)2、介绍架构(1)HDFS例子 在这里我以我比...
2019-01-09 15:09:47 163
原创 hbase简介
1:hbase是什么HBASE是一个高可靠性、高性能、面向列、可伸缩的分布式存储系统。HBASE是Google Bigtable的开源实现,但是也有很多不同之处。比如:Google Bigtable利用GFS作为其文件存储系统,HBASE利用Hadoop HDFS作为其文件存储系统;Google运行MAPREDUCE来处理Bigtable中的海量数据,HBASE同样利用Hadoop Map...
2019-01-09 11:58:50 578
原创 mysql 行转列;列转行;内连接;外链接;case;转换查询语句
创建表单:--datetime 和 timestamp 区别 范围不同且timestamp带有时区create table demo(id int,name varchar(255),createdate date);1:转换insert into demo values(convert('1',signed),convert(123,char),convert('2018-12-0...
2018-12-05 17:43:51 508
原创 mariadb 在线或者离线安装
1:centos7.3离线(mariadb 10.2.18) 下载地址:http://mirrors.neusoft.edu.cn/mariadb//mariadb-10.2.18/yum/centos73-amd64/rpms/(比较快,注意自己选择的版本) http://yum.mariadb.org/10.2/centos7-amd64/rpms/(比较慢) htt...
2018-11-02 17:38:43 3868
原创 Presto简介
PrestoPresto介绍:Presto 是 Facebook 推出的一个基于Java开发的大数据分布式 SQL 查询引擎,是一种Massively parallel processing (MPP)架构,数据规模达GB~PG级,Presto 支持众多类型的数据源,包括传统的关系数据库和其他数据源,如hive、Cassandra、mysql等。据称Presto 的查询速度是hive的5...
2018-10-25 14:28:54 532
原创 sql server 创建用户并授权
创建数据库create database test2-创建登陆帐户create login angel1 with password='abcd1234@', default_database=test2创建数据库用户(create user):create user angel1 for login angel1 with default_schema=dbo授权exec sp_addrolem...
2018-07-03 20:16:48 17641
原创 spark sql 读取数据库并保存
package quality.dbimport java.utilimport java.util.{Locale, Properties, ResourceBundle}import common.qualityUtils.QualityUtilsimport org.apache.spark.sql.{Column, DataFrame, Row, SaveMode, Spark...
2018-06-22 15:41:26 1025
原创 java端访问NFS
参考网址:https://blog.csdn.net/kunfd/article/details/77197592pom.xml:<dependency> <groupId>org.objectweb.joram</groupId> <artifactId>jftp</artifactId> <version>...
2018-06-19 14:38:48 9181 9
原创 java代码之SSH协议连接linux
参考网址:就特么忘记参考的那个网址了,好长时间之前写的pom.xml添加依赖 <dependency> <groupId>com.jcraft</groupId> <artifactId>jsch</artifactId> <version>0.1.53</version&g
2018-06-19 14:14:35 2170
原创 数据库查询总条数
mysqlselect sum(table_rows) from tables where TABLE_SCHEMA = databasenameoracleSELECT NVL(SUM(num_rows),0) FROM SYS.ALL_TABLES T WHERE T.OWNER = usernamepgpg是每一个数据库拥有一个元数据表单,所以只能一个表单一个表单的统计SELECT sum(...
2018-06-19 14:03:21 14760
原创 jdbc创建用户及数据库
Msyql:驱动:com.mysql.jdbc.Driver连接地址示例:jdbc:mysql://10.0.26.14:3306/zyzx?characterEncoding=utf-8检测数据库是否存在:SELECT information_schema.SCHEMATA.SCHEMA_NAME FROM information_schema.SCHEMATA where SCHEMA_NAM...
2018-06-19 13:51:28 5804
原创 springboot的maven打包和scala项目maven打包
springboot中build配置: <build> <!-- war的名称 --> <finalName>demo</finalName> <plugins> <!-- 创建springboot项目后自动生成的build打包配置 --&...
2018-06-19 11:23:53 1060
转载 maven安装配置及eclipse配置
本篇文章转自 https://www.cnblogs.com/eagle6688/p/7838224.html 如有侵权请联系ME,删除此文章Maven安装与配置一、需要准备的东西1. JDK2. Eclipse3. Maven程序包二、下载与安装1. 前往https://maven.apache.org/download.cgi下载最新版的Maven程序:2. 将文件解压到D:\Program ...
2018-06-19 11:04:57 234
原创 tomcat部署web项目简介
tomcat部署springboot项目:1:部署单个项目 直接把springboot项目放入tomcat下的webapps里面,采用的端口为tomcat的8080端口,启动tomcat即可访问项目; 当tomcat启动的时候,直接往webapps中copy一个war无需重启项目即可 访问地址:http://localhost:8080/webapps.war包的名称/controller层的访问...
2018-06-19 10:51:45 2632
原创 hive查询数据库总条数
查询不含分区表的总条数select FORMAT(sum(tb.PARAM_VALUE),0) from TBLS t left join DBS d on t.DB_ID = d.DB_ID left join TABLE_PARAMS tb on t.TBL_ID = tb.TBL_ID where d.NAME='testzdsun' and tb.PARAM_KEY='num...
2018-06-08 09:41:40 7331
原创 liunx安装oracle11g
参考地址: https://docs.oracle.com/cd/E11882_01/install.112/e24326/toc.htm#i1011296本文服务器centos 6.6 oracle11g1:环境监测1.1 内存监测 电脑内存:最低1G 推荐2G grep MemTotal /proc/meminfo 交换空间内存:grep SwapTotal /proc/meminfo也可...
2018-05-03 18:47:37 898
原创 代码
package com.kingbase.management.service.impl;import java.text.SimpleDateFormat;import java.util.ArrayList;import java.util.Arrays;import java.util.Date;import java.util.HashMap;import java.util.List;i...
2018-04-26 14:21:21 212
原创 mysql与oracle权限管理的jdbc操作
package com.kingbase.tagmanager.service.impl;import java.sql.Connection;import java.sql.ResultSet;import java.sql.Statement;import org.springframework.stereotype.Service;import com.kingbase.tagmanager...
2018-04-21 22:40:21 422
原创 spark简介
spark简介:spark官网:http://spark.apache.org/ 1.1 spark是用于大规模数据处理的统一分析引擎,它既有hadoop离线处理,又有storm的实时处理,用scala语言开发比较好玩哦;1.2 spark特点: 1.2.1 speed 快 spark基于内存运算要比hadoop的MapReduce快100倍以上,基于硬盘的原酸也要快10倍以上, ...
2018-04-15 15:51:45 253
原创 git简介
1.git安装使用 1.1 git与github关系: git就是一个版本控制工具,github是项目托管平台 1.2 git与svn区别: git是分布式的版本控制系统 svn是集中式的版本控制系统 集中式:版本都存放在中央服务器,工作的时候先从中央服务器获取最新版本,然后写代码,写完后再把代码推送给中央服务器 分布式:首...
2018-04-14 12:23:22 1296
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人